TOLEDO -- Looking for an easy way to participate in Earth Day? Here is your chance; Verizon Wireless is giving you the opportunity to get rid of any old cell phone you may have lying around the house. Regardless of the wireless provider, Verizon is accepting all phones and accessories you may have. You can drop them off at any Verizon Wireless store, or print off a free mailing label on its website.
Recycling your old cell phone is not only beneficial to the Earth, but in Verizon’s case it is beneficial to the community as well. The phones collected by Verizon will go to HopeLine®, the company’s long-running phone recycling and reuse program that supports local domestic violence prevention and awareness organizations. Verizon Wireless will donate a cell phone with prepaid minutes to domestic violence shelters in the Toledo area.
